Aside form that, my failing tests come down to this hack:

>         $options->{'distinct'} = 1;
>         if (defined $options->{'join'}) {
>             if (!ref $options->{'join'} || ref $options->{'join'} eq 'HASH') {
>                 $options->{'join'} = [$options->{'join'}];
>             };
>         } else {
>             $options->{'join'} = [];
>         };
>         push @{$options->{'join'}}, {'map_user_role' => 'user'};


The hashes in an array trick used to work:      join =>  [ {}, {} ]
Now it doesn't...this fixes my issue:           join =>  {}

But causes havoc if the user has already supplied a value for join...

Is this a don't do that, or an it still still work-ism?
